Scientific Secret of the Chemnitz Artwork "Model for Thought and Perception of the Phenomenon of Color" Revealed
Researchers from Chemnitz and Besançon have uncovered the unexpected property of Stefan Nestler's striking stele artwork on the TU Chemnitz campus square as the largest known realization of a photonic crystal

Deeper Understanding: Slow Current Flow Limits Efficiency in Organic Solar Cells
Current research led by TU Chemnitz contributes to a deeper understanding of why slow electrons reduce the efficiency of organic solar cells – Publications in the renowned journals Reports on Progress in Physics and Advanced Energy Materials

“Tamed” Molecules for More Sustainable Catalysts
New perspectives for the development of catalysis: Chemnitz University of Technology's Chair of Inorganic Chemistry has succeeded in synthesizing a spectacular gallium compound in the laboratory
